## Break-Glass: LintBaseline File

Welcome to the Carraway team! The static-analysis baseline (`baseline.lock`) is write-protected so nobody quietly suppresses new warnings. Normally the Quillset bot regenerates it on release day. If the bot is down and you *must* update the baseline manually, you need break-glass access to the signing store. Log it in the incident channel first, always. The recovery passphrase for the signing store follows.

strongbox words: druath-quenael

## Changed defaults

Heads up: the Ledgerline tax-rate lookup cache now defaults to a 15-minute TTL instead of 24 hours. Turns out rates in the Veldt County sandbox were going stale mid-demo, which was embarrassing. Eviction is now LRU rather than FIFO, and the cache warms on boot. If you're reviewing, check that nothing hardcodes the old TTL. The new defaults land as follows.

deployment values, bajop-taweg:
holwyn:
  log_level: debug
  metrics_host: metrics.holwyn.zemvarsys.internal
  pool_size: 32

# Userforge extraction — local env
#
# This file configures the Userforge service, the user module we are
# splitting out of the Bramblewick monolith. During the migration both
# systems share the same identity database, so USERFORGE_DB_HOST and
# USERFORGE_DB_NAME must match the monolith's values exactly.
# Dual-write mode is toggled via USERFORGE_DUAL_WRITE.
# The monolith verifies requests from Userforge with a shared signing
# secret, which is set on the next line.

secret setting of tajof-bahif: COURIER_KEY3=65d

## Tuning

The receipt mailer (Almsgate) batches donation receipts and sends through the Thornquay relay. On-call: if the queue backs up, resist the urge to crank batch size — the relay rate-limits per connection, and bigger batches just mean bigger retries. Scale worker count first, then shorten the flush interval. Dedupe window must stay longer than the retry horizon or donors get duplicate receipts, which generates tickets. All knobs live in one place and are read at worker start. Current production values follow.

tuning table, kajop-yafof:
QUOTAS = {
    "wenath": 10,
    "ulaael": 5,
}